Web19 dec. 2024 · Rarely do hernias become a principal concern in the setting of a traumatic injury. Traumatic abdominal wall hernias (TAWH) are rare complications of blunt abdominal trauma. Of the various TAWH a rare subtype noted as a “spontaneous lateral ventral hernia” or spigelian hernia occur in less than 1% of all blunt abdominal traumas.
